I agree with big al. The TA05 is a sweet car. In capable hands, the chassis can keep up with the more expensive race sedans. Plus, if you have the choice between new and used, go with new. The TC4 is also a good choice. Some people dont feel it is a worthy contender since it is a shaft driven car and most of the professionals seem to be driving belt driven cars. The fact is, the TC4 is a race proven design that will not let you down. Maintanance on the TC4 will be a little less time consuming as you do not have to take the car apart to repair a belt. Also check with you LHS about parts availability. Make sure your shop has good part support for the car you decide to purchase. Take care and good luck.
